These messages coming through Account A are also duplicated to > another account inbox (Account X). Account X shares the same pop > account with Account A, which I guess is why this occurs. Account > X uses different From and Reply To addresses for a separate > business. You don't need this degree of separation with TB. Keep them all together and segregate by folder and use an account reply template that sets reply-to and from addresses according to the original recipient of the message: %REPLYTO=''%REPLYTO='"P. Johnson" <%OTOADDR>'%- %FROM=''%FROM='"P. Johnson" <%OTOADDR>'%- -- Cheers -- .\\arck D Pearlstone -- List moderator TB! v2.01.20 on Windows XP 5.1.2600 Service Pack 1 '
